Understanding Laser Hair Removal
Lots of individuals seek efficient hair removal services, understanding laser hair removal requires expertise of its advantages and mechanisms. This technique includes targeting hair roots with concentrated light energy, which damages them and inhibits future hair development. Laser hair removal is known for its accuracy, allowing practitioners to concentrate on details areas without impacting bordering skin. The procedure is generally fast, with sessions lasting from a couple of minutes to an hour, depending upon the treatment location. Additionally, this strategy provides resilient results, lessening the requirement for regular upkeep contrasted to traditional approaches. Clients usually experience minimized hair thickness and finer regrowth over time. What to Expect During Your Therapy
Many individuals may really feel apprehensive concerning their initial laser hair removal treatment, yet recognizing the process can alleviate worries. Upon arrival, people generally undergo an appointment to review their hair removal goals and skin kind. The technician will certainly then prepare the therapy area, guaranteeing it is tidy and cost-free of any type of items. Throughout the treatment, a portable laser gadget discharges pulses of light targeting hair follicles, which may trigger a mild feeling comparable to an elastic band breeze. Protective glasses is offered to shield the eyes from the laser light. Each session normally lasts between a couple of minutes to an hour, relying on the treatment area. Later, some inflammation or swelling might happen, but these results usually diminish quickly.

The Amount Of Sessions Are Usually Required for Optimum Results?
Commonly, people require 6 to eight sessions of laser hair removal for ideal results - Laser Hair Removal. Kavoni Laser & Skin. Therapy intervals differ, generally spaced four to 6 weeks apart, depending upon hair growth cycles and the location being dealt with
Can Laser Hair Removal Be Done on Delicate Areas?
Yes, laser hair removal can be done on delicate locations, such as the swimwear line or underarms. Specialists generally adjust settings to guarantee comfort and safety and security, making it a feasible option for those regions.
What Should I Do Prior To My Laser Hair Removal Consultation?
Prior to a laser hair removal appointment, individuals need to stay clear of sunlight exposure, avoid plucking or waxing for numerous weeks, and cut the therapy area 24-hour prior to guarantee ideal outcomes and skin safety.
Are There Any Type Of Side Effects From Laser Hair Removal?
Adverse effects from laser hair removal can include redness, swelling, and momentary discomfort at the treatment site. Seldom, pigmentation modifications or blistering might happen. Correct post-treatment treatment can help lessen these prospective impacts.
